COUND C.P. GOLDING Terrace retaining wall approximately 20 metres to south of Golding

GV II Terrace retaining wall. Probably C18. Red brick. Shallow U-plan; approximately 35 metres long and 3 metres high. Late C18 or C19 raking buttresses. The wall forms part of a terraced garden to the south of Golding (q.v.).
